Network configuration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Setup IP address & network mask
setup ipaddress 10.0.1.10 255.255.0.0
Setup default gateway setup gateway 10.0.0.1
Setup inbound and outbound link rates
setup link inbound 1.5M setup link outbound 1.5M
Set NIC LAN settings
set nic inside autonegotiate setup nic outside 100bt full
Set DNS server setup dns 209.53.4.150 207.102.99.66
Set timezone and time synchronization with sntp server
setup timezone LosAngeles setup sntp servers time.nist.gov time-a.nist.gov setup sntp on

Control application traffic with static partitions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Business critical application: Provide a guaranteed minimum amount of bandwidth
partition apply /Inbound/Core/Critical/CRM 400000 none
Unimportant application: Limit aggregate bandwidth
partition apply /Inbound/P2P 0 5%
Important application: Provide guarantee with a limit
partition apply /Inbound/Core/Critical/VideoConference 400000 500000

Control application traffic with policies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Important traffic: small, time sensitive
policy apply priority /Inbound/Core/DNS 6
Important traffic: large, bandwidth hungry
policy apply rate /Inbound/Core/Critical/CRM 0 0 4 automatic
Quick Reference Guide for the PacketShaper Specialist 13
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Unimportant traffic: large, bandwidth hungry
policy apply rate /Inbound/Core/HTTP 0 0 2 automatic
Prohibited or unsanctioned TCP traffic - refuse connection or web-redirect
policy apply never /Inbound/HTTP/banned_sites policy admit /Inbound/HTTP/banned_sites "http://www.packeteer.com/redirected/"
Prohibited or unsanctioned non-TCP traffic - drop
policy apply discard /Inbound/Quake

Provide guaranteed per-session bandwidth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Guaranteed minimum total bandwidth for all sessions
partition apply /Outbound/Core/Critical/RTP-I 100000 none
Guaranteed minimum bandwidth for each session (Each session gets 16k minimum guarantee. Since the minimum partition size is 100k, only 6 sessions will be given the guaranteed. Additional sessions will generate guaranteed rate failures).
policy apply rate /Outbound/Core/Critical/RTP-I/RTP-I-GSM 16000 16000 3 automatic
16
Provide per user bandwidth allocation Desired Result Sample WUI Settings Result Sample CLI Command Dynamically allocate bandwidth on a per user basis (Dynamic sub-partition) – up to 100K total partition size – first 5 users get 20K each – remaining users share overflow partition
partition apply /Outbound/Core/FTP 100000 200000 partition dynamic apply /Outbound/Core/FTP per-address inside 20000 none
